Solr date format. – Solr UTC Datetime Retain Format in Spring Data.

Solr date format. Date Formatting In Solr Search.

Solr date format. YYYY-MM-DDThh:mm:ssZ. Saurabh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. 0 SOLR convert string to date. Solr (pronounced "solar") is an open-source enterprise-search platform, written in Java. time. Optional fractional seconds are allowed, as long as they do not end in a trailing 0 (but any precision beyond milliseconds will be ignored). 3. UTC));) where object is taken from the solr document and in debug i see is the Hi - changing Sitecore 7. After adding the below date field type, i could successfully create the solr collection Solr Schema Date Format The org. Follow answered Jul 1, 2016 at 18:43. It shows the output generated in the fields for tanggal_lahir and created_date is still on milliseconds, while the output required by the customer is in date-time format. dataimport. Let's break up the preceding date pattern. ContentSearch. Hot Network Questions Why aren't the air vents getting rid I think you're misinterpreting the date facet results. (You would otherwise have to add a . DateFormatTransformer not working with FileListEntityProcessor in Data Import Handler. 0. date after the conversion - fyi. utcnow(). . 2 of the project Lucene is implemented. isoformat(timespec='milliseconds') + 'Z' Starting with a given date string, you can parse it with strptime then convert it to iso (assuming Well, i'm coding some methods for returning solr docs that mach a interval date range. util. Erick Erickson · Solr maintains a filterCache, where it stores the I want to sort the results and scores returning from SOLR search,how I can get scores based on date like below: Suppose for keywords "football" 12-10-2012 - 3. 1-0. Years in RDF values use the XSD Is it possible in DSE Cassandra Solr to search for JSON content within a Date: Wednesday, January 13, 2016 at 9:10 AM To: <***@cassandra. See the section Date Formatting and Date Math for more detail on using this field type. Ask Question Asked 1 year, 4 months ago. Date object is serialized on Solr side and deserialized on SolrJ client side and this Date instance does not wear any timezone information. Solr's datetime field is stored wrong. 0 A suite of default date formats that can be parsed, and thus transformed to the Solr specific format. Additional information abo In the current Sitecore version 8. Its major features include full-text search, hit highlighting, faceted search, real-time indexing, dynamic clustering, database integration, NoSQL features [2] and rich document (e. I have updated the configuration and all most code-related changes. 625Z' Nupur, the only format that Solr date field support is of the format like this yyyy-MM-dd'T'HH:mm:ss'Z'. (messageDate = (new DateTime(object, DateTimeZone. If it happens, data retrieval must on the Apache Solr database by query directly without going through the 3Dolphins API so, the format will match There must be a leading '-' for dates prior to year 0000, and Solr will format dates with a leading '+' for years after 9999. IIRC, since you defined a gap of 1 month, the result '2009-12-28T18:00:00Z' => 396386 means that between 2009-12-28T18:00:00Z and 2010-01-28T18:00:00Z (one month) there are 396386 results. When importing from a mySQL database does it need to be in this format? 1995-12-31T23:59:59Z In my database the date and time fields are in different columns. You'll have to format your dates and use a proper datetime field type instead of a string field. Understanding date fields. 2 Solr CSV import that has a field with a non standard date format. SolrException. 8,618 7 7 gold where month_first is a boolean that tells you what format to pick. handler. TrieDateField. apache. xml &lt; How to change date format in solr yyyy-mm-ddThh:mm:ssZ into " yyyy-mm-dd"? 1. Similarly This month means any event date started any day last month but will finish this month or start and finish within this month. in my schema. 5 My solr date The image above shows the Query API generated using Postman. date object from the datetime. 3 to 7. However, one of the Solr fields (config below) is seemingly being converted to a I found a workaround, I have a system operative in spanish, I changed date format in Control Panel to English (United States) Share Follow How to Format Articles for DZone; Solr Date Math, NOW and filter queries; Solr Date Math, NOW and filter queries. DateRangeField in solr-5. 0Z. According to the Solr Date Formatting documentation, this format is required:. 4 Getting correct time from Oracle date in Solr DataImportHandler. The format used is a restricted form of the canonical representation of dateTime in the XML Schema specification – a restricted subset of ISO-8601. Solr’s date fields (DatePointField, DateRangeField and the deprecated TrieDateField) represent "dates" as a point in time with millisecond precision. As seen before, Solr's date fields such as DatePointField, DateRangeField, and TrieDateField (deprecated) represent dates as points in time with Solr’s date fields (TrieDateField, DatePointField and DateRangeField) represent "dates" as a point in time with millisecond precision. The difference seems too large in your example however; 2021-05-09 shouldn't move 22 hours forward in time, but two hours back (if I need to convert a field say,timestamp_ms(ex: 1473794840429) which is in long data type to solr date format yyyy-mm-ddThh:mm:ssZ through Solr ScriptUpdateProcessor. We are testing some SAS scripts that worked on our old server and I have solr dates: TimeFrame_From:2018-02-28T05:00:02. How to use solr. Solr date field format. Solr 'Invalid Date String' Exception. Current Solr date: '2020-01-21T12:23:54. Solr: Normalize date field. Follow answered Jun 25, 2015 at 10:26. ; MM is the month. Solr not accepting the "yyyy-MM-dd" date formating with tdate (TrieDateField) field. Provide details and share your research! But avoid . g. – Solr UTC Datetime Retain Format in Spring Data. The available response formats are documented in Response Writers . Follow edited Jun 26, 2013 at 13:11. 1. 4. Viewed 279 times Hence how does Dspace ensure that the date issued are in the right format ? dspace; Share. 2 13-10-2012 - 1. Solr: Invalid Date String:'1996' 0. The format used is a restricted form of the Unlike the typical date format in Apache Solr, it supports friendlier date specifications. Modified 1 year, 4 months ago. Hot Network Questions 2 identical red balls and 3 identical black balls in 5 different boxes, each box contain at most 2 balls, find number of combination. Solr Date Format issue in the Query. Docs stored date fields with ISO 8601 format. date() call to get the datetime. Parses a String which may be a date (in the standard format) followed by an optional math expression. 7k 4 4 gold badges 82 82 silver badges 90 90 bronze badges. How to Convert solr date to javascript date? 0. Can any one tell me the exact syntax to create a date format in . But then you're running a filter query with an exact date, and you get no results because no document but in order to parse this for a solr query I need it in the below format. net . sql. This should be ok: 2011-12-05T00:00:00Z. Jayendra Jayendra. how to convert solr date math to java datetime. Below is my solrconfig. Date format pattern used to parse HTTP date headers in ANSI C asctime() format. For those familiar with Java date handling, Solr uses I am trying to implement the solr query using . YYYY is the year. When I toString the date now and attempt to parse it with the SimpleDateFormat object it looks like this When running a query in spark for a particular date via spark-solr plugin I get solr exception "Invalid Date String". org. schema package includes all the classes listed in this table. version="x. 1 conversion of DateField to TrieDateField in Solr. That is you can form queries like q=field:[2000-11-01 TO 2014-12-01] or To remedy the situation, I found I can either set the setting in "Sitecore. , Word, PDF) handling. Date Formatting In Solr Search. By . org> SELECT * FROM We are in the process of moving to a new server and have installed the latest 2023 version of Analytics Workbench. SOLR convert string to date. y" is Solr's version number for the schema syntax. config" to the correct Solr format, or simply comment the setting out in this file. Asking for help, clarification, or responding to other answers. It looks like spark-solr plugin is converting java. In 6. For those familiar with Java date handling, Solr uses I'm migrate my solr environment from 6. 1995-12-31T23:59:59Z. Using that date format will not give you the result you're looking for - it'll include anything that starts with 08 as well for example, regardless of dates. Solr date field doesn't store the time. 52. How to import the correct datetime from mysql to solr? Related. date object as the first argument, but in practice it also accepts datetime. Find below image for reference I thought of using regex or string methods to clean up the Solr dates but if there is a method to use in Python that converts these dates from Solr it would be great. semantics The format for this date field is of the form 1995-12-31T23:59:59Z,. ; DD is the day of the month. log [resin-port-9000-50] - org I'm a little confused on the proper format for the solr date fieldtype. Year 0000 is considered year 1 BC; there is no such thing as year 0 AD or BC. static String: PATTERN_RFC1036. Solrj formats my dates from UTC to CEST. You can use datetime to format dates as required by Solr (that is ISO-8601 in UTC), adding the 'Z' explicitly since isoformat() function does not include any timezone information :. Date format issue about simpleFormatDate. The format used is a restricted form of the canonical representation of dateTime in the XML Schema specification – Solr’s date fields (DatePointField, DateRangeField and the deprecated TrieDateField) represent "dates" as a point in time with millisecond precision. conversion of DateField to TrieDateField in Solr. In its current form, this filter only allows for English month abbreviations. Share. Solr uses DateTimeFormatter. Getting correct time from Oracle date in Solr DataImportHandler. Solr CSV import that has a field with a non standard date format. Follow asked Apr 24, 2016 at 3:19. Ask Question Asked 8 years, 5 months ago. 2 and walks trough all the config files. Solr’s date fields (DatePointField, DateRangeField and the deprecated TrieDateField) represent "dates" as a point in time with millisecond precision. It contains some examples of the correct format for date. combine() takes a datetime. Right now my query looks like this. 1 Data-Import command. Solr - Facing issue in matching dates. xml file. It's about the span of start_date and end_date which falls under current date or current month, next month etc. 20. to include point in time date instances as well (single-millisecond durations). As you can see, the date format includes colon characters separating the hours, minutes, and seconds. For those familiar with Java 8, Solr uses You can purchase solar filters like these in the NfDateFilter merchandise store! Some caveats. Don't forget to convert the date to UTC before sending it to Solr. Also , the link of the Morphline's Github Code states in its last comments this thing A suite of default date formats that can be parsed,and thus transformed to the Solr specific format. If normal indexing, you would need to probably convert the Query date into the format required by Solr. The format used is a restricted form of the Understanding date fields. NET but i am getting bad request when i try to connect to the solr for search since my date format is wrong. datetime instance returned by Solr’s date fields (DatePointField, DateRangeField and the deprecated TrieDateField) represent "dates" as a point in time with millisecond precision. For those familiar with Java 8, Solr uses Solr date field format. As seen before, Solr's date fields such as DatePointField, DateRangeField, and TrieDateField (deprecated) represent dates as points in time with millisecond precision. Timestamp to format "yyyy-MM-dd hh:MM:ss" instead of sorl required UTC format: "yyyy-MM-dd'T'hh:MM:ss'Z'". How can I get the date in How to change date format in solr yyyy-mm-ddThh:mm:ssZ into " yyyy-mm-dd"? 1. Let’s update book1 and add cat_s, a category field, a publication year, and an ISBN. 6 ? The type must be java. date: A date in Solr’s date format: _p: location: A lattitude and longitude pair for geo-spatial search: Updating a Document. Use this syntax when querying Fusion via the Query Profiles API. This cheat sheet is a quick reference to the Solr query language. 9,653 14 14 gold badges 67 67 silver badges 144 144 bronze I mean today is between start_date and end_date (like sql query). Invalid Date exception | SOLR. xml exits. This filter requires that clients send their dates to Solr in a very specific string format: yyyy-MM-dd. Supports indexing date ranges, to include point in time date instances as well (single-millisecond durations). Any datestamps in Solr need to be in UTC - so that's the only format you're going to get to use in Solr as long as you want date functions to behave correctly (you can supply the TZ parameter in most cases to adjust for your local timezone). Date type in Spring data for Apache Solr. Created_Dt :[12/12/2008 3:45 PM TO *] if you want know more option on the same please refer the link which tell you how date format works in solr solr date formats. solr migration pdate vs. 7. Consider using this field type even if it’s just for date instances, particularly when the queries typically fall on UTC year/month/day/hour, etc. Abhijit Bashetti Abhijit Bashetti. Any idea? thx Be sure, that an fieldType (type=)datetime in Solr's schema. Dspace and Solr Date format. A query is executed and the fields all map to fields within my POJO. 4. 2. But your problem is more how to tell nutch to index this field as date converting it to the right format. xml, which is default: Solr date field format. Providing distributed search and index replication, Solr is designed for scalability and I found that, the reason for the solr to not accept my date Field is due to the missing date Field type allocation to the Field name: request date. Please take a look at How to change date format in solr yyyy-mm-ddThh:mm:ssZ into " yyyy-mm-dd"? 0. Fortunately, Solr makes it easy to choose an output format that will be easy to handle on the client side. Improve this answer. If it is so, please post the configuration here. common. solr syntax for date range query. Solrj date timezone. Officially, datetime. How to change date format in solr yyyy-mm-ddThh:mm:ssZ into " yyyy-mm-dd"? 0. See the section Working with Dates for more detail on using this field type. The format used is a restricted form of the canonical representation of dateTime in the XML Schema specification – a restricted subset of ISO 8601. 3 I have a lot of date files, using the tdate filedType, which uses solr. tdate. DateFormatTransformer public class DateFormatTransformer extends Transformer Transformer instance which creates Date instances out of String s. I have written a code using simple date format SOLR-16757 Umbrella Ticket for Revamping Solr CLI's for the Future; The idea is to run bin/solr create --help --help-format asciidoc and get back AsciiDoc output that via a Antora org. datetime instances. from datetime import datetime d = datetime. joda. solr. Solr 4. csv import with dataimporthandler solr. I had a look at the source code but I haven't found a way out of the box. is a more. Viewed 30 times 0 I have a simple Java client that talks to a Solr endpoint. If the filter encounters a date string that deviates from this format, it throws an exception. If not, check if, the following line exits in schema. ; hh is the hour of the day as on a 24-hour clock. What you're saying the document contains in the comment is also different from what you have Solr’s date fields (DatePointField, DateRangeField and the deprecated TrieDateField) represent "dates" as a point in time with millisecond precision. But in a few of the indexes, Date and time conversion ¶ RDF and Solr use slightly different models to represent dates and times, even though the values might look very similar. DateTime. How can I parse this to get the added "Z" on the end in java 1. ISO_INSTANT for formatting and parsing:. static String: PATTERN_ASCTIME. 2 to use Solr 4. 0Z TimeFrame_To: 2018-02-28T06:00:02. Storing specific datetime format in database. Specify a response format using the wt parameter in a query. Sometimes I get an indexing error from Solr like: org. DSE Solr date range query for String date 'yyyymmdd' & integer hour. Because the colon is a special I am inserting date in this format into Solr - (2015-11-10T10:24:53+00:00), but when I fire a search query, it returns the results in this format - (2015-11-0T10:24:53Z). answered Jun 26, 2013 at 12:12. Modified 8 years, 5 months ago. 3. Date Format for the XML, incoming and outgoing: A date field shall be of the form 1995-12-31T23:59:59Z The trailing "Z" designates UTC time and is mandatory (See below for an explanation of UTC). SolrJ asks Solr to return the results in javabin format (saw the wt-parameter in the URL by logging with debug level for the HttpClient), so I assume the java. So you will have to convert your date in a format like this to be accepted by Apache Solr . Consider using this field type even if it’s just for date instances, particularly when the queries typically fall on UTC year/month/day/hour, etc Dspace and Solr Date format. MaatDeamon MaatDeamon. , boundaries. qoxtx ssu kza bbhgl tban bdqecl ygjoae cbau tgw oiugfqxq